Output 35ab716624c58a1900343b3d66fe1716d9743d2891994a77ba4a6a2c395d8f76:46

value
409743
script pubkey
OP_0 OP_PUSHBYTES_20 44f6db2647bd354a8cf9f4d67ac5d57b3d91a596
address
bc1qgnmdkfj8h5654r8e7nt843w40v7erfvk0p3raz
transaction
35ab716624c58a1900343b3d66fe1716d9743d2891994a77ba4a6a2c395d8f76
spent
true